10 x Hollyhock mixed color seeds

Hollyhocks are classic cottage garden plants, known for their tall, spire-like growth and showy, cup-shaped flowers. Available in a wide range of colors, from deep reds to pastel pinks and yellows, these biennial or short-lived perennials make a stunning backdrop in garden borders.

Unique Qualities:

  • Towering Height: Hollyhocks can grow up to 2 meters tall, making them perfect for adding vertical interest and creating a dramatic garden display.
  • Long Blooming Season: The flowers bloom from early summer to late fall, providing long-lasting color in your garden.
  • Cottage Garden Favorite: Hollyhocks have been a staple of traditional cottage gardens, adding a charming, old-world appeal.
  • Pollinator-Friendly: The large, open blooms attract bees, butterflies, and hummingbirds, making them excellent for pollinator gardens.

Growing Season: Sow seeds directly outdoors in late spring or early summer after the last frost. Hollyhocks prefer full sun and well-drained soil. Space plants 30-60 cm apart for optimal growth.

Harvesting Tip: Deadhead spent flowers to encourage continuous blooming and prevent self-seeding, unless you wish for them to naturalize in your garden.

Garden Use: Hollyhocks are ideal for planting at the back of borders, along fences, or against walls. Their tall stature and colorful flowers make them a beautiful backdrop in cottage gardens or mixed flower beds.
